Aged 39 years
The body of Amiel Goos of the Marine Corps, arrived at Monroe this morning at 7:30, and was taken to the Hubers Funeral Home. It will be removed to the home of his parents, Mr. and Mrs. Jacob Goos, at 411 West Eighth Street, where services will be held Tuesday afternoon at 2 o'clock. Harvey Virgo of the Brooklyn Navy Yard accompanied the body and will remain until after the funeral. MEN, 1-13-1930. He was married to Ruth Kessler, who received his military pension,
Cemetery records has his burial date as Jan. 17, 1930, listed as Emil.
Amiel Goos was laid to rest at Roselawn Memorial Park, LaSalle Township, Monroe County, Michigan.
